Job description

We have a brand new opportunity available for a Linux System Administrator Specialized Infrastructure Technology Function. Specialized Infrastructure provide full stack infrastructure provison from solution design through to product support. Whilst predominantly aligned to the Pre-Trade Technology transaction cycle responsible for Markets execution, Specialized Infrastructure are capable of providing the same service to the wider organization. 

•Build, support, and monitor co-located servers and select campus server infrastructure.

•Regional escalation contact for all hosts.

•Provide on call rota support

•Troubleshoot and debug incidents related (but not limited) to application, server, network, and automation

•Maintain and expand supporting infrastructure and automation mechanisms

•Enact changes to the non-production and production environments.

•Liase with the business/application areas to capture requirements.

•Expert knowledge of administration of Redhat Products, especially RHEL 6 & 7.

•Building, configuring, and maintaining production environments, including standard networking preferably using Red Hat Enterprise Linux as the Operating System.

•Scripting and automating complex tasks.

•Chef or similar (ansible, puppet) for end-to-end server configuration management.

•Strong knowledge of server side networking (TCP/UDP/Multicast).

•Working experience with Data Science/Hadoop. Working knowledge of Cloudera and Elastic would also be preferable


•Strong analytical and problem solving skills, with the ability to assess production impact and risk.

•Strong project management, interpersonal, and communication skills.

•Self-motivated and comfortable making decisions without the need for immediate supervision.

•Background in managing and troubleshooting low-latency trading environments, including an understanding of Linux internals, and preferably with Solarflare/Onload.
